Edison International (EIX) Invested Capital (2009 - 2025)
Edison International's (EIX) quarterly Invested Capital came in at $57.3 billion in Q4 2025, up 7.38% year-on-year from $53.3 billion in Q4 2024, and up 2.78% quarter-over-quarter from $55.7 billion in Q3 2025.

- In the past five years, Invested Capital ranged from a high of $57.3 billion in Q4 2025 to a low of $38.3 billion in Q1 2021.
- The 5-year median for Invested Capital is $50.0 billion (2023), against an average of $49.1 billion.
- Across the five-year window, Invested Capital climbed 18.6% in 2021 and grew 4.64% in 2024, its largest moves.
- Edison International's Invested Capital stood at $43.0 billion in 2021, then advanced by 9.58% to $47.2 billion in 2022, then gained by 8.05% to $51.0 billion in 2023, then advanced by 4.64% to $53.3 billion in 2024, then rose by 7.38% to $57.3 billion in 2025.
